Key Features
???? Community-Led Hazard Mapping
Neftaly’s mobile-friendly platform enables residents to report safety concerns—such as open electrical wires, unlit pathways, flooding risks, or unsafe structures—directly from their mobile phones. This participatory method ensures that data is locally relevant and timely.
???? Geospatial Visualization
Hazards reported through the platform are geotagged and displayed on an interactive digital map. This allows stakeholders to visualize risk hotspots, track recurring issues, and prioritize interventions effectively.
???? Customizable Risk Categories
The tool allows for the categorization of safety hazards across various domains:
- Environmental risks (e.g. erosion, standing water)
- Structural risks (e.g. collapsing buildings, unsafe stairways)
- Public health threats (e.g. waste accumulation, blocked drains)
- Crime-prone areas (e.g. poorly lit spaces, abandoned lots)
???? Real-Time Reporting and Alerts
Users receive alerts when hazards are reported near their location, and community leaders or municipal officials are notified of urgent issues. This accelerates response time and promotes accountability.
???? Data Dashboards and Analytics
Local authorities and NGOs can access dashboards with detailed analytics, trends, and hazard density maps to guide strategic planning, resource allocation, and advocacy efforts.

Case Study Snapshot: Khayelitsha, Cape Town
In a pilot project in Khayelitsha, over 1,200 safety hazards were mapped within the first three months. As a result, local authorities addressed over 300 urgent issues—including repairing broken streetlights and clearing illegal dumping sites—enhancing safety for thousands of residents.
